Output abf8c23b3c36ab22f11874d80982ba7ef6f78fd9fd5c1522442a0b1cc3b9ec93:15

value
262659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b4ef27dbc87cd0034ac63271c3af53fe0a8aa4d OP_EQUAL
address
32iow1AbWNnhZnwUv4eGpcUwbLeJsyFDbW
transaction
abf8c23b3c36ab22f11874d80982ba7ef6f78fd9fd5c1522442a0b1cc3b9ec93
spent
true